
*We caught up with the cast of Tubi’s new series “The Z Suite” to chat with Madison Shamoun, Spencer Stevenson, Anna Bezahler, and Evan Marsh about their characters and the show’s intriguing plot, centered around a generational showdown.
The series follows high-powered advertising executive Monica Marks (Lauren Graham) and her fiercely loyal right-hand man Doug Garcia (Nico Santos) as they navigate an unexpected career crisis. After a major misstep leaves them canceled and replaced by a team of ambitious Gen Z upstarts—led by social media-savvy Kriska Thompson (Shamoun)—Monica and Doug refuse to go down without a fight. What follows is a hilarious and biting generational showdown where experience meets innovation, and no marketing trick is off-limits.
“The Z-Suite” highlights two very different generations in the fast-paced world of advertising, “…starting with, do we understand each other’s literal language?” Graham told EUR about the generational clashes that we also see in today’s real workplace.
“…we kind of feel the opposite, that there is a generational gap, but that people are just people,” said Shamoun. “People are people everywhere in every country, and people do people things. I just kind of feel like we’re all not so different. The gaps are wide in terms of our show and how old or how young we are playing these characters. But we’re talking about how slang has kind of come full circle and how Monica and Kriska have the same wants and needs. They’re just different ages.”
Shamoun describes her character Kriska as “very competitive,” noting that she “takes over Monica’s role as CEO” and “wants to win and wants to come out on top.”
“She’s determined to do so, is extremely ambitious…and I’d also go as far to say that she’s a bit of Monica,” Shamoun added.
Speaking of Monica, Graham says her character comes “from a world where the way you get to the top is slowly, painfully and clawing and — having to prove yourself and it is a surprise to her that everybody doesn’t understand that.”
